The Olissippo Lapa Palace, built in the 19th century, is situated one of Lisbon's prestigious seven hills overlooking the grand Tagus River. Consistently ranked among the top city hotels in Europe, Lapa Palace provides guests with a quiet oasis among its beautiful sub-tropical gardens right in the city's high-end diplomatic quarter. Guests can choose between luxurious guestrooms with city or garden views or opt for the Villa Lapa to enjoy ultimate privacy.
